Delivery rider's solution: A discussion on platform design and government regulation

SMU Assistant Professor of Information Systems Wang Hai discussed in this joint essay how, in the face of fierce competition in the food delivery market, platforms continue to pursue efficiency, improvements and cost reductions. Such platforms adopt big data technology and artificial intelligence algorithms, and continuously reduce the delivery time limit in the process of exploring the limits of manpower. This has significantly improved customer experience and promoted food delivery as a representative industry that combines labour-intensive and technology-intensive models. The essay concludes that platform design and operation, combined with government regulation, allow a series of improvement plans that are systematically put forward to be explored.
